Output 2629881f77e2321a9151dc30b15fecedb88766b2424b2c640e821f64deb3044f:1
- value
- 10331
- script pubkey
- OP_0 OP_PUSHBYTES_20 43f25f815d47627d0cbe8a4ad1cefcf158abc81a
- address
- tb1qg0e9lq2aga386r973f9drnhu79v2hjq6kjlqyu
- transaction
- 2629881f77e2321a9151dc30b15fecedb88766b2424b2c640e821f64deb3044f